LAMBERT SECOND AT GORICAN

GREAT Britain’s Robert Lambert opened his World Championship campaign with second place in Saturday’s season-opening Grand Prix of Croatia.

The former King’s Lynn and Belle Vue rider equalled his best-ever GP result in tough conditions after heavy rain pre-meeting at Gorican, with defending champion Bartosz Zmarzlik taking top spot.

After 20 races the three GB riders were first, second and third on the scorechart but Aces No.1 Dan Bewley and former Wolves favourite Tai Woffinden were both eliminated in the semi-finals.

Lambert said: “In the Final, I didn’t really make the best of starts. There was a bit of carnage on the first corner with Doyley (Jason Doyle) going wide. A lot of guys didn’t know where to go and I was waiting for a red light that didn’t come.

“I made a move and managed to hold off Freddie (Lindgren), even though he was buzzing behind me.

“I am working hard to take this next step. For sure it will come in the future. There are a few more steps to come and I want to enjoy the moment of racing in this series.”
